The boss yells, the customer rages, the colleague cries: Emotions at work are frowned upon. How they can be useful to us and what the 90-second rule is all about.

When Mathias Fischedick listens to his clients, he keeps hearing this sentence: “And then the colleague got emotional.” Fischedick works as a coach in Cologne, and this sentence also makes him emotional. “It sounds like it is forbidden to get emotional,” he says. Most of the time it is not even possible to say whether the colleague was angry, sad or just frustrated. Because many are uncomfortable with their own emotions or those of others, they prefer to look the other way – especially at work.
